Subject: On-call handover for Murmur Guide

Hi Tessa,

Welcome to the rotation for the Wrenhall Museum audio-guide app. The most common page is the tour-sync job stalling overnight, which leaves exhibits serving yesterday's narration. Please restart the sync worker before escalating, and note timestamps carefully for the release notes. The full escalation steps and recent incident history are kept on the page below.

operations page: https://confluence.lumicsys.internal/projects/display/projects/display

### Dispatch scoring (excerpt)

Glidepath assigns drivers by scoring each candidate: weighted sum of ETA to pickup, current load, and a fairness term that decays with idle time. Ties break on driver rating. Scores recompute every tick; assignments lock once a driver accepts. Don't touch the fairness decay without running the Bellhaven replay suite — it's sensitive. Weights live in one place so ops can tweak per region. Current defaults are listed below.

tuning constants:
RATE_LIMITS = {
    "wenwyn": 5,
    "druael": 1,
}

## Changelog — Tallowgate Auth v4.2.1: Changed Defaults

Fixed a session-token refresh bug where expired tokens could be renewed within a 90-second grace window, effectively extending sessions indefinitely under repeated refresh calls. The grace window default is now zero, and refresh attempts against expired tokens are rejected and audit-logged. Reviewers should verify downstream services tolerate the stricter behavior. The new defaults shipped in this release are as follows.

config for tagaf-bawif:
[norok]
host = norok.ordinworks.local
user = norok_svc
database = norok_prod

Subject: DR drill — ParityScope, Thursday

Drill runs Thursday 09:00. We fail over the ParityScope rate-parity checker from the Halden cluster to standby. Your tasks: stop the scrape workers, verify the Brightloft feed queue drains, confirm standby picks up within five minutes. Do not touch production hotel mappings. If the standby vault prompts during restore, it expects the drill recovery passphrase, which is provided below.

vault phrase of yaguf-hahaf = druath-holix